Exacxtly what did you do to cause it to be overwritten? Did you delete the
old file and create a new one with the same name?

If the file was simply deleted, there are recovery tools that can recover
it unless the actual disk locastion(s) have been overwritten.

There aew data recovery services that can recover file that have been
actuslly overwrotten up to several times but such services are not
inexpensive.
